Top Global Risks in 2024: An Overview

The Global Risk Profile for 2024, based on a comprehensive survey of 1,490 leaders conducted by the World Economic Forum, highlights the most pressing challenges facing the global economy. This survey is significant as it provides insights into the perceptions of influential leaders regarding potential threats. It encompasses a wide range of issues, offering a roadmap for understanding the complexities of the global landscape. The profile identifies not only specific risks but also the interplay between different types of crises that could impact economies worldwide.

The survey categorizes the top global risks into four primary areas: political, economic, environmental, and technological. Political risks include geopolitical tensions and societal polarization, which can destabilize regions and affect international relations. Economic risks are characterized by the ongoing cost-of-living crisis and inflation pressures. Environmental risks, notably extreme weather events, pose significant threats to infrastructure and food security. Technological risks, such as AI-generated misinformation and cyberattacks, highlight vulnerabilities in digital infrastructures and the potential for widespread disruption.

  • Extreme weather (66%)
  • AI-generated misinformation/disinformation (53%)
  • Societal/political polarization (46%)
  • Cost-of-living crisis (42%)
  • Cyberattacks (39%)

Political and Geopolitical Tensions

The United States faces significant internal political challenges as it approaches the 2024 presidential election. How could these challenges affect the U.S.? They could destabilize its democracy, potentially impacting both domestic governance and its international standing. The polarization within the political landscape may lead to divisive policies and reduce the effectiveness of the U.S. as a global leader. This instability not only affects the U.S. internally but also influences its diplomatic relations and strategic partnerships worldwide.

In the Middle East, the potential for escalating conflicts, particularly in Gaza, poses risks of broader regional wars. What are the implications of these conflicts? Such conflicts could destabilize the region further, impacting global oil supplies and international security. The ongoing tensions have the potential to draw in neighboring countries, creating a complex web of alliances and hostilities. This situation requires careful monitoring and diplomatic efforts to prevent a wider conflict.

Ukraine's geopolitical landscape is marked by the likelihood of partition and Russia's battlefield advantages. How does this affect NATO? It increases the risk of NATO involvement, as the alliance may need to respond to escalating tensions on its eastern borders. The situation in Ukraine could lead to a re-evaluation of NATO's strategic priorities and defense commitments, impacting European security architecture and international relations.

China's economic challenges, stemming from an underperforming economy, could lead to social instability. What are the broader impacts of this instability? Social unrest within China could have far-reaching consequences, affecting global supply chains and economic growth. As one of the world's largest economies, China's internal stability is crucial for maintaining international trade and economic balance. The potential for social instability also raises concerns about the Chinese government's response and its implications for regional security.

Economic Instability and Global Recession Risks

The ongoing global inflation shock, persisting since 2021, continues to pose a threat to economic growth and stability. How does inflation impact economies globally? High inflation erodes purchasing power, leading to decreased consumer spending and investment. This, coupled with high interest rates imposed by central banks to curb inflation, results in slower economic growth. The combination of these factors creates a challenging environment for both businesses and consumers, increasing the risk of financial crises across various sectors.

Critical minerals have become increasingly significant in shaping industrial policies and trade dynamics. Why are critical minerals important? They are essential for the production of advanced technologies and renewable energy solutions. As demand for these minerals grows, countries are implementing trade restrictions to secure their supply chains. These restrictions can lead to geopolitical tensions and disrupt global trade, further exacerbating economic instability.

Environmental Challenges and Climate Change Effects

The El Nino climate pattern is anticipated to peak in 2024, leading to significant extreme weather events. What are the expected impacts of El Nino? El Nino typically results in altered weather patterns, causing intense storms, droughts, and floods across various regions. These extreme conditions can disrupt ecosystems, damage infrastructure, and affect millions of people worldwide. The heightened frequency and severity of such events highlight the urgent need for preparedness and adaptation strategies to mitigate their impacts.

Global temperatures are projected to rise significantly in 2024, posing severe climate risks. What does a rise in global temperatures mean? An increase in temperatures can lead to melting ice caps, rising sea levels, and more frequent heatwaves. These phenomena threaten biodiversity, increase the likelihood of natural disasters, and challenge existing agricultural practices. The warming climate exacerbates challenges such as water scarcity and energy demands, necessitating robust policies to address these risks effectively.

These environmental challenges are closely linked to food insecurity and political instability. How do they contribute to food insecurity? Extreme weather events disrupt agricultural production, leading to crop failures and reduced food supply. This scarcity can drive up prices, making it difficult for vulnerable populations to access essential resources. Additionally, the strain on food systems can exacerbate political tensions, as governments struggle to ensure food security and maintain social order.

Climate change also exacerbates existing conflicts, amplifying their impacts. Why does climate change intensify conflicts? Environmental stressors, such as resource scarcity and displacement due to extreme weather, can heighten tensions between communities and nations. These stressors often act as catalysts for conflict, particularly in regions already facing political instability. Global cooperation is essential to address these challenges, as collective action can foster resilience, promote sustainable development, and reduce the risk of climate-induced conflicts.

Technological Disruptions and Cybersecurity Threats

The rapid advancement of AI technology presents significant challenges to existing regulatory frameworks. What is the primary issue with AI advancements? The pace of AI development is outstripping the ability of current regulations to effectively manage its implications. This gap creates governance challenges as policymakers struggle to keep up with innovations that can potentially surpass human intelligence. The lack of robust regulations could lead to ethical dilemmas, misuse of AI technologies, and unforeseen consequences that could impact societies globally.

Cybersecurity threats rank high among global risks, emphasizing their critical nature in 2024. Why are cybersecurity threats so concerning? The increasing frequency and sophistication of cyberattacks pose significant risks to national security, economic stability, and personal privacy. These threats have the potential to disrupt critical infrastructure, financial systems, and personal data security, making them a top priority for governments and organizations worldwide. As digital transformation continues, the attack surface for cybercriminals expands, necessitating enhanced security measures.
